Creating a Cozy and Inviting Atmosphere for Guests

When entertaining guests into your home, establishing a cozy and inviting atmosphere is crucial. Start by including soft textures like cushions and lighting that isn't too intense. Play some soothing music in the background to enhance a sense of tranquility. Think about offering refreshments and snacks that are both delicious and enticing. A little bit of thoughtfulness can go a long way in making your guests feel welcome.

  • Soft lighting can create a more peaceful ambiance.
  • Opt for scents that are soothing, like lavender or vanilla.
  • Keep the temperature comfortable, not too warm.

Budget-Friendly Decor to Elevate Your Hospitality Zone

Creating a welcoming and stylish guest space doesn't have to break Guest Room Decor the bank. Simple updates can make a big difference. Begin by updating your existing decor with a fresh coat of finish. Incorporate some comfortable textiles like throws and pillows in bold colors or patterns. Don't forget the value of lighting! Warm lamps can create a relaxing atmosphere.

  • Think about using plants to add life to the space.
  • Showcase your favorite artwork or photographs in inexpensive frames.
  • Thrift at local boutiques for one-of-a-kind decor pieces.

With a little innovation, you can transform your guest space into a comfortable oasis without spending a fortune.

Making Your Guest Room Feel Like A A Second Home For Guests

When welcoming guests into your home, it's important to build a comfortable and inviting atmosphere in their temporary quarters. After all, a guest room should feel more than just a fundamental place to sleep.

Here are some ideas to elevate your guest room into a space that feels like a true second home:

  • Select calming and neutral colors on the wall.
  • Offer comfortable bedding, including extra blankets and pillows.
  • Stock a small nightstand with essentials like a lamp, a clock, and an outlet.

Ensure the room is well-lit with both overhead and ambient lighting. A comfortable chair can also contribute to a sense of coziness. Finally, add some personal touches like fresh flowers or a welcome note.
